## Further reading

The Tallowbrook fleet fuel-usage report runs nightly and aggregates per-vehicle consumption from the Kestrelwatch telemetry feed. Numbers are liters per 100 km, normalized for load class. If a vehicle shows zero usage, its sensor batch probably lagged — check the ingest log before flagging it. Contractors should not modify the aggregation queries without sign-off from the fleet data lead. Schema details, sample outputs, and the revision history live on the internal wiki page below.

wiki page, bagef-yajof: https://sentry.sivrelcloud.corp/board

Subject: FeedCheck validator update for plugin authors

The Larkspool FeedCheck validator now enforces stricter episode GUID rules. External plugins that emit feeds should run their output through the new lint pass before publishing; duplicate GUIDs now fail hard instead of warning. Enclosure byte lengths are also verified against declared values, with a 2% tolerance. Plugin manifests targeting validator v3 must declare the new capability flag. If you need to reproduce a rejection locally, reference the trace token below.

session token of fawep-tageg = htk4_82d8

**Action Item PM-14:** Partition the ledger_events table by month before the next release cut. The full-table scans that delayed the Quartzline 4.2 rollout trace directly to unpartitioned historical rows. Owner is the storage pod; target is two sprints out. Release manager should block the 4.3 branch until migration dry-runs pass in staging. Migration plan and rollback steps are documented on the internal wiki page below.

operations page: https://superset.kelvicorp.example/pipeline/run/display/view/9edfe8e23ee3f5ff

**Q: What happened in the Larkspur stale-cache incident?**

Short version: the Larkspur edge cache ignored TTL headers after a config push, serving week-old pricing for six hours. Fix shipped; invalidation is now push-based. As a contractor you'll need read access to the postmortem archive in Bramblebox. Request access via the Tideway portal; approval is usually same-day. The archive vault prompts for a recovery passphrase on first login, which is provided below.

vault phrase of fafop-hahop = ralys-kasion-normir-belix-silys-fendor